She has decided to first help the manager on 1 West, which is a nursing step-down unit. Linda wants to do an extensive data collect to help provide data for making the projects Information needed to be collected Linda needs certain data in order to help project the budget for the upcoming fiscal year. Some of the data that needs to be collected is: staffing ratios, hours per patient day, total care hours, salary and benefit costs, education costs or allotted education time, absences/sick leave/maternity leave/FMLA, non-productive staff hours such as education or meetings, the average length of stay, and average patient acuity, staffing mix of full-time, part-time, and per- diem (Pritchard, 2017). The data collected will have to be collected from the prior year, and a background on the unit would be helpful to Linda, so she knows what each unit does for the patients. Depending on where the hospital is at, there may be an increase in the patient census, so that will have to be measured by looking at the past few years and determining how much growth the organization is seeing. Calculate the number of productive FTEs that would be needed Total care hours/number of productive ours = FTE requirements 96,360/1780=54.1 FTEs =54 FTEs 3. How many RNs, LVNs and nurses aides will be needed to staff this unit, assuming staff will be working 12 hour shifts? Total care hours/365=total care hours required per day 96,360/365= 264 hours of care per day 264/12= 22 shifts per 24 hour period RNs 80% 0.8 x 22=17.6= 18 RN shifts LVNS 10% 0.1 x 22=2.2= 2 LVN shifts Nurse Aides 10% 0.1 x 22=2.2= 2 Nurse Aide shifts 4. Assign staff by type and by shift RN: 18 total shifts per day/2= 9 day shift-9 night shift LVN: 2LVN shifts per day/2= 1 day shift-1 night shift Aide: 2 Aide shifts per day/2= 1 day shift-1 night shift 5. Convert staff positions to FTE positions Total FTEs/ daily staff shifts 54/22=2.45 Each person-shift calls for employing 2.45 FTEs. An adequate number of FTEs are needed to provide coverage for the other 3-4 days out of the week, vacation, sick time, and education time.
